Home > Software design >  An unhandled exception occurred: Cannot find module 'restore-cursor'
An unhandled exception occurred: Cannot find module 'restore-cursor'

Time:10-22

Has anyone seen this issue in Angular 11 - ng serve?

Require stack:

  • C:\Users\x\Desktop\codebase\app\node_modules\cli-cursor\index.js
  • C:\Users\x\Desktop\codebase\app\node_modules\ora\index.js
  • C:\Users\x\Desktop\codebase\app\node_modules@angular-devkit\build-angular\src\utils\spinner.js
  • C:\Users\x\Desktop\codebase\app\node_modules@angular-devkit\build-angular\src\utils\i18n-inlining.js
  • C:\Users\x\Desktop\codebase\app\node_modules@angular-devkit\build-angular\src\browser\index.js
  • C:\Users\x\Desktop\codebase\app\node_modules@angular-devkit\build-angular\src\dev-server\index.js
  • C:\Users\x\AppData\Roaming\npm\node_modules@angular\cli\node_modules@angular-devkit\architect\node\node-modules-architect-host.js
  • C:\Users\x\AppData\Roaming\npm\node_modules@angular\cli\node_modules@angular-devkit\architect\node\index.js
  • C:\Users\x\AppData\Roaming\npm\node_modules@angular\cli\models\architect-command.js
  • C:\Users\x\AppData\Roaming\npm\node_modules@angular\cli\commands\serve-impl.js
  • C:\Users\x\AppData\Roaming\npm\node_modules@angular\cli\node_modules@angular-devkit\schematics\tools\export-ref.js
  • C:\Users\x\AppData\Roaming\npm\node_modules@angular\cli\node_modules@angular-devkit\schematics\tools\index.js
  • C:\Users\x\AppData\Roaming\npm\node_modules@angular\cli\utilities\json-schema.js
  • C:\Users\x\AppData\Roaming\npm\node_modules@angular\cli\models\command-runner.js
  • C:\Users\x\AppData\Roaming\npm\node_modules@angular\cli\lib\cli\index.js
  • C:\Users\x\AppData\Roaming\npm\node_modules@angular\cli\lib\init.js
  • C:\Users\x\AppData\Roaming\npm\node_modules@angular\cli\bin\ng

CodePudding user response:

Such issues are very common due to the version mismatch. When it occurs try to move back to the previous stable version and make sure all other versions should match with the other peer-dependencies.

Try to explicitly install restore-cursor :

npm i restore-cursor@last-stable-version-number --save
  • Related